Vehicle exemption

Hello. One question, I have a car loan, my payments are up to date, I have less than $5000 in equity and I need my car for work.
Will I be able to keep my car if I file a consumer proposal or bankruptcy?

In most instances, regardless whether you are looking a a consumer proposal or a bankruptcy you will be able to retain the vehicle. Technically speaking this is up to the lender, but you will find that most lenders are open to and prefer if you retain the vehicle.
